Output d512b772e1d5da4ce897df8aa2212e3c849fc2ef8d4e5a910ca4605aa19f129a:1

value
1399253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890af2a1100b027ca5232b7ef4bb0d1257fb97d1 OP_EQUAL
address
3EBdcVJzj9f7Pq2gP7zNTvjANZWu6BqQTn
transaction
d512b772e1d5da4ce897df8aa2212e3c849fc2ef8d4e5a910ca4605aa19f129a
confirmations
452046
spent
true